The Shorty Interview
with Fashion Journalist
What's your best tweet?
As of this moment I have 5,142 tweets! I did like the tweet imploring @Facebook to stop taking ads for counterfeit merch; everyone RT'd that
What are six things you could never do without?
1) My parents (counting them as one) 2) the ability to write 3) sight, bc fashion is visual 4) Paris, my 2nd home 5) fab shoes 6) guacamole!
How do you use Twitter in your professional life?
Such an amazing tool for info I don't have room for in print: red-carpet photos, Fashion Week news, and followers love all of that ...
